Skip to content

Commit

Permalink
feat: use collection expression for embeds
Browse files Browse the repository at this point in the history
  • Loading branch information
bryanpth committed Sep 27, 2024
1 parent 4d54e66 commit 8354a51
Show file tree
Hide file tree
Showing 3 changed files with 23 additions and 23 deletions.
2 changes: 1 addition & 1 deletion src/AdvancedBot.Core/Commands/Modules/StagingModule.cs
Original file line number Diff line number Diff line change
Expand Up @@ -24,7 +24,7 @@ public async Task StagingOverviewAsync()
.WithColor(Color.Blue)
.Build();

await SendResponseMessage(new ResponseMessage(embeds: new Embed[] { embed }), false);
await SendResponseMessage(new ResponseMessage(embeds: [embed]), false);

var components = new ComponentBuilder()
.WithButton("Reload Rules", $"rules", ButtonStyle.Primary, Emote.Parse("<:letsgo:1225454893741899886>"))
Expand Down
8 changes: 4 additions & 4 deletions src/AdvancedBot.Core/Services/GLService.cs
Original file line number Diff line number Diff line change
Expand Up @@ -92,7 +92,7 @@ public async Task<ModResult> GetUserProfileAsync(string input)
embed.WithUrl($"https://steamcommunity.com/profiles/{steamId.Replace("\"", "")}");
}

var message = new ResponseMessage("", new Embed[] { embed.Build() });
var message = new ResponseMessage("", [embed.Build()]);
return new ModResult(ModResultType.Success, message, phoenixUser, user);
}

Expand Down Expand Up @@ -130,7 +130,7 @@ public async Task<ModResult> GetUserStatsAsync(string input)
.WithIconUrl(user.Avatar))
.Build();

var message = new ResponseMessage("", new Embed[] { embed });
var message = new ResponseMessage("", [embed]);

return new ModResult(ModResultType.Success, message, null, user);
}
Expand Down Expand Up @@ -172,7 +172,7 @@ public async Task<ModResult> GetAllianceAsync(string input)
embed.AddField("At war against", alliance.OpponentAllianceId, true);
}

var message = new ResponseMessage("", new Embed[] { embed.Build() });
var message = new ResponseMessage("", [embed.Build()]);
return new ModResult(ModResultType.Success, message, null, null) { Alliance = alliance };
}

Expand Down Expand Up @@ -207,7 +207,7 @@ public async Task<ModResult> GetAllianceMembersAsync(string input)
.WithCurrentTimestamp()
.Build();

var message = new ResponseMessage("", new Embed[] { embed });
var message = new ResponseMessage("", [embed]);
return new ModResult(ModResultType.Success, message, null, null) { Alliance = alliance };
}

Expand Down
36 changes: 18 additions & 18 deletions src/AdvancedBot.Core/Services/ModerationService.cs
Original file line number Diff line number Diff line change
Expand Up @@ -71,7 +71,7 @@ public async Task<ModResult> BanUserAsync(ulong discordId, uint userId, string r
await gl.Production.TryKickUserOfflineAsync(userId.ToString());
await logs.LogGameActionAsync(LogAction.Ban, discordId, userId, reason, banDuration);

var message = new ResponseMessage(embeds: new Embed[] { embed });
var message = new ResponseMessage(embeds: [embed]);
return new ModResult(ModResultType.Success, message, user);
}

Expand Down Expand Up @@ -105,7 +105,7 @@ public async Task<ModResult> UnbanUserAsync(ulong discordId, uint userId, bool a
.WithCurrentTimestamp()
.Build();

var message = new ResponseMessage(embeds: new Embed[] { embed });
var message = new ResponseMessage(embeds: [embed]);
return new ModResult(ModResultType.Success, message, user);
}

Expand Down Expand Up @@ -134,7 +134,7 @@ public async Task<ModResult> AddBetaToUserAsync(ulong discordId, uint userId)
.WithCurrentTimestamp()
.Build();

var message = new ResponseMessage(embeds: new Embed[] { embed });
var message = new ResponseMessage(embeds: [embed]);
return new ModResult(ModResultType.Success, message, user);
}

Expand Down Expand Up @@ -163,7 +163,7 @@ public async Task<ModResult> RemoveBetaFromUserAsync(ulong discordId, uint userI
.WithCurrentTimestamp()
.Build();

var message = new ResponseMessage(embeds: new Embed[] { embed });
var message = new ResponseMessage(embeds: [embed]);
return new ModResult(ModResultType.Success, message, user);
}

Expand Down Expand Up @@ -192,7 +192,7 @@ public async Task<ModResult> AddEmulateToUserAsync(ulong discordId, uint userId)
.WithCurrentTimestamp()
.Build();

var message = new ResponseMessage(embeds: new Embed[] { embed });
var message = new ResponseMessage(embeds: [embed]);
return new ModResult(ModResultType.Success, message, user);
}

Expand Down Expand Up @@ -221,7 +221,7 @@ public async Task<ModResult> RemoveEmulateFromUserAsync(ulong discordId, uint us
.WithCurrentTimestamp()
.Build();

var message = new ResponseMessage(embeds: new Embed[] { embed });
var message = new ResponseMessage(embeds: [embed]);
return new ModResult(ModResultType.Success, message, user);
}

Expand Down Expand Up @@ -262,7 +262,7 @@ public async Task<ModResult> GiveRoleAsync(ulong discordId, uint userId, Phoenix
.WithCurrentTimestamp()
.Build();

var message = new ResponseMessage(embeds: new Embed[] { embed });
var message = new ResponseMessage(embeds: [embed]);
return new ModResult(ModResultType.Success, message, user);
}

Expand Down Expand Up @@ -291,7 +291,7 @@ public async Task<ModResult> GetChipsBoughtAsync(ulong discordId, uint userId)
.WithCurrentTimestamp()
.Build();

var message = new ResponseMessage(embeds: new Embed[] { embed });
var message = new ResponseMessage(embeds: [embed]);
return new ModResult(ModResultType.Success, message, null, user) { IntValue = chipsBought };
}

Expand Down Expand Up @@ -320,7 +320,7 @@ public async Task<ModResult> GetChipsSpentAsync(ulong discordId, uint userId)
.WithCurrentTimestamp()
.Build();

var message = new ResponseMessage(embeds: new Embed[] { embed });
var message = new ResponseMessage(embeds: [embed]);
return new ModResult(ModResultType.Success, message, null, user) { IntValue = chipsSpent };
}

Expand Down Expand Up @@ -355,7 +355,7 @@ public async Task<ModResult> AddChipsAsync(ulong discordId, uint userId, int amo
.WithCurrentTimestamp()
.Build();

var message = new ResponseMessage(embeds: new Embed[] { embed });
var message = new ResponseMessage(embeds: [embed]);
return new ModResult(ModResultType.Success, message, null, user);
}

Expand Down Expand Up @@ -391,7 +391,7 @@ public async Task<ModResult> AddItemsAsync(ulong discordId, uint userId, string
.WithCurrentTimestamp()
.Build();

var message = new ResponseMessage(embeds: new Embed[] { embed });
var message = new ResponseMessage(embeds: [embed]);
return new ModResult(ModResultType.Success, message, null, user);
}

Expand Down Expand Up @@ -425,7 +425,7 @@ public async Task<ModResult> AddXpAsync(ulong discordId, uint userId, int amount
.WithCurrentTimestamp()
.Build();

var message = new ResponseMessage(embeds: new Embed[] { embed });
var message = new ResponseMessage(embeds: [embed]);
return new ModResult(ModResultType.Success, message, null, user);
}

Expand All @@ -449,7 +449,7 @@ public async Task<ModResult> EnableMaintenance(ulong discordId, uint minutes)
.WithCurrentTimestamp()
.Build();

var message = new ResponseMessage(embeds: new Embed[] { embed });
var message = new ResponseMessage(embeds: [embed]);
return new ModResult(ModResultType.Success, message);
}

Expand All @@ -474,7 +474,7 @@ public async Task<ModResult> ReloadRules(ulong discordId, bool staging = false)
.WithCurrentTimestamp()
.Build();

var message = new ResponseMessage(embeds: new Embed[] { embed });
var message = new ResponseMessage(embeds: [embed]);
return new ModResult(ModResultType.Success, message);
}

Expand All @@ -498,7 +498,7 @@ public async Task<ModResult> RunStagingKickerAsync(ulong discordId)
.WithCurrentTimestamp()
.Build();

var message = new ResponseMessage(embeds: new Embed[] { embed });
var message = new ResponseMessage(embeds: [embed]);
return new ModResult(ModResultType.Success, message);
}

Expand All @@ -523,7 +523,7 @@ public async Task<ModResult> ResetHelpsStagingAsync(ulong discordId, uint userId
.WithCurrentTimestamp()
.Build();

var message = new ResponseMessage(embeds: new Embed[] { embed });
var message = new ResponseMessage(embeds: [embed]);
return new ModResult(ModResultType.Success, message);
}

Expand All @@ -550,7 +550,7 @@ public async Task<ModResult> ForceWarStagingAsync(ulong discordId, string allian
.WithCurrentTimestamp()
.Build();

var message = new ResponseMessage(embeds: new Embed[] { embed });
var message = new ResponseMessage(embeds: [embed]);
return new ModResult(ModResultType.Success, message);
}

Expand All @@ -577,7 +577,7 @@ public async Task<ModResult> ForceEndWarStagingAsync(ulong discordId, string all
.WithCurrentTimestamp()
.Build();

var message = new ResponseMessage(embeds: new Embed[] { embed });
var message = new ResponseMessage(embeds: [embed]);
return new ModResult(ModResultType.Success, message);
}

Expand Down

0 comments on commit 8354a51

Please sign in to comment.